Q: Why do deleted orders still appear in Cindertrack exports? A: The orders table uses soft deletes. Rows get a deleted_at timestamp; nothing is physically removed for 90 days. Plugins must filter on deleted_at IS NULL, or use the /orders/active view. Hard purges are restricted and run only by the retention job. If your plugin needs to inspect purged rows during that window, unlock the archive reader with the passphrase below.

unlock words, fahof-tawif: fenwyn-istath

Subject: DR drill — Tidewick widget restore procedure

Future maintainers: during the quarterly disaster-recovery drill, the Tidewick tide-table widget must be restored from the sealed snapshot, since its prediction tables are regenerated monthly and cannot be rebuilt quickly. Verify the snapshot checksum first, then open the sealed restore console. Enter the recovery passphrase provided immediately below.

recovery phrase for fajeg-kawep: druix-gorius-briax-ulaeth-fraox-lammir-pelox-jormir-pelwyn-julir

## Onboarding note: GraphQL N+1 fix in Orchardline

The reviewer should know that the resolver for `customer.invoices` previously issued one query per customer, causing N+1 load on the billing database. The fix batches lookups through a dataloader keyed on customer ID, reducing query counts by roughly 40x in staging. To verify locally, run the query profiler against the internal Ledgerette service. The profiler authenticates with the team's shared key, reproduced below.

gateway credential: kto2_4n

Subject: Memtrace cut-over complete

Team,

Cut-over to Memtrace v2 for GPU memory profiling finished last night. Old v1 agents are disabled; any tickets referencing v1 dashboards should be closed as resolved-by-migration. Sampling overhead is now under 2% and allocation traces include kernel names. Known gap: profiles older than 30 days were not migrated. Point customers at the v2 docs for setup questions. For reference when troubleshooting, the agent now runs with the following configuration.

settings of bagaf-bawip:
[aldax]
port = 5000
region = south-4
host = aldax.brasklabs.corp
team = brivan
timeout_ms = 2000
retries = 2